Tag questions are used to confirm if a statement is true or false. If the statement is positive, the tag question will be negative, such as "Esteban is really handsome, isn't he?". Conversely, if the statement is negative, the tag question will be positive, like "Esteban isn't handsome, is he?". Tag questions are helpful when a speaker wants confirmation of a detail and uses a short question at the end of a sentence to elicit agreement or disagreement from the listener.
